JAMMU, Mar 27: Indian Youth Congress today termed Prime Minister Narendra Modi as the “Publicity Prime Minister” and said the nation needs a new Prime Minister who can perform.
Addressing a public meeting at Dablearh, State president of Youth Congress, Uday Bhanu Chib and State general secretary, Nimrandeep Singh Bhullar, criticized the BJP led Government at the Centre for its failure to address the problems being faced by the people residing rural/border areas.
Bhullar said that BJP and its ministers proved as liability on Country and now the nation needs a new Prime Minister who can perform. The meeting, which was organized to support the candidature of its Jammu-Poonch Lok-Sabha candidate Raman Bhalla, was also attended by National Incharge of Indian Youth Congress Jagdeep Kamboj Goldy and Youth Congress office bearer from Punjab Happy Sandhu.
The State general secretary of Youth Congress also warned BJP and its central leadership not to befool the innocent public by doing fake commitments of ‘Acchey Din’. “The BJP played with the sentiments of the innocent people, farmers, poor and labour class in the last general elections as well, and is now nurturing the interests of the corporate class after winning it,” he said.
Bhullar said that the most unfortunate was the surrender of State BJP unit and its leaders in front of PDP during their Government. He questioned the silence of BJP during their Government on various issues related to Jammu region. “Their leadership’s arrogance in power is touching the sky and performance of BJP ministers appears only on papers because they are more particular about issuing press statements and conducting photo sessions to befool the people rather than taking effective steps on ground,” he observed.
In the last, the Youth Congress leader said that the entire country’s mood is to have a new Prime Minister in 2019. “The country wants a performing Prime Minister, someone who would work for the betterment of the poor”, he asserted and appealed to the locals to cast their valuable vote in favour of Raman Bhalla, as he is known for development and commitments.
